Frequently Asked Questions about Lake Weldona
What type of rentals are currently available in Lake Weldona?
There are currently 251 Apartments for Rent in Lake Weldona, FL with pricing that ranges from $880 to $7,101. There are also 130 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Lake Weldona ranging from $999 to $4,600.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Lake Weldona?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Lake Weldona ranges from $999 to $4,600 with an average monthly rent of $2,339.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Lake Weldona?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Lake Weldona range from $1,399 to $6,505,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,150 to $4,600.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,595 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$880.
